Abstract: A method performed by a first wireless access point for coordinating a multi-access point transmission in a wireless network of multiple access points includes receiving an indication of a transmit opportunity for the first wireless access point, transmitting at least one indication frame to the multiple access points comprising information related to the transmit opportunity, receiving at least one request frame from one or more access points of the multiple access points indicating participation with the transmit opportunity, and transmitting a trigger frame to the one or more access points that indicated participation with the transmit opportunity, wherein the trigger frame comprises information indicating respective power levels for the participating access points. The shared transmit opportunity may then be used to transmit downlink data to associated stations of the first wireless access point and the other participating access points during the transmit opportunity.

Abstract: A method and apparatus for transmitting uplink control information (UCI) for Long Term Evolution-Advanced (LTE-A) using carrier aggregation is disclosed. Methods for UCI transmission in the uplink control channel, uplink shared channel or uplink data channel are disclosed. The methods include transmitting channel quality indicators (CQI), precoding matrix indicators (PMI), rank indicators (RI), hybrid automatic repeat request (HARQ) acknowledgement/non-acknowledgement (ACK/NACK), channel status reports (CQI/PMI/RI), source routing (SR) and sounding reference signals (SRS). In addition, methods for providing flexible configuration in signaling UCI, efficient resource utilization, and support for high volume UCI overhead in LTE-A are disclosed.

Abstract: Method, apparatus and systems are disclosed that may be implemented in wireless transmit/receive unit (WTRU), an unmanned aerial vehicle (UAV) and/or a UAV-controller (UAV-C). In one representative method, the UAV may switch from a first Command and Control (C2) communication link between a UAV and a first UAV-C to a second C2 communication link for C2 communications. The method may include determining, by the WTRU, to switch C2 communications from the first C2 communication link to the second C2 communication link based on a C2 switching condition; sending, by the WTRU to a C2 control entity, a notification indicating link information used to determine switching from the first C2 communication link to the second C2 communication link; receiving, by the WTRU from the C2 control entity, information indicating a switch; and switching, by the WTRU, C2 communications from the first C2 communication link to the second C2 communication link.

Abstract: A wireless transmit/receive unit (WTRU) may transmit a preamble using a physical random access channel (PRACH) and determine a location of a random access response (RAR) based on a parameter of the PRACH. The location may include a subframe and/or a frequency resource on which the RAR is transmitted. The RAR may be received at the location. A device may receive a preamble using a PRACH associated with a coverage enhancement (CE) level and/or a CE mode of a WTRU. The device may determine a location of an RAR based on a parameter of the PRACH. The location may include a subframe and/or a frequency resource on which the RAR is to be transmitted. The device may determine a number of repetitions of the RAR to transmit based on the CE level or CE mode. The RAR may be transmitted at the location with the determined number of repetitions.

Abstract: Systems and methods are contemplated for reconfiguration of one or more MAC instances while the WTRU is operating using dual- or multi-MAC instance connectivity. For example, upon reception of RRC reconfiguration information that modifies one or more secondary MAC instances, the WTRU may transmit a reconfiguration complete message to a Macro eNB (MeNB) and may synchronize to small-cell or secondary eNB (SeNB), for example if triggered by one or more of an RRC flag, a physical downlink control channel (PDCCH) order (MeNB/SeNB), MAC activation information, etc. For example, the WTRU may synchronize to the SeNB for specific type(s) of RRC reconfigurations, but not other type(s) of RRC reconfigurations. Although examples may be described in terms of dual connectivity, the WTRU may establish connectivity and perform mobility procedures with more than two radio access network (RAN) nodes (e.g., eNBs), and the embodiments described may be equally applicable to those scenarios.

Abstract: Systems and methods described herein are provided for beamforming and uplink control and data transmission techniques. Such techniques enable a UE to maintain at least one beam process for operation with multiple beams and/or points. A beam process may be indicated for transmission or reception over a downlink or uplink physical channel. Power, timing, and channel state information may be specific to a beam process. A beam process may be established as part of a random access procedure in which resources may be provisioned in random access response messages. Techniques are provided to handle beam process failures, to use beam processes for mobility, and to select beams using open-loop and closed-loop selection procedures.

Abstract: Methods and apparatuses are described herein for multiple access schemes for Wireless Local Area Network (WLAN) with full-duplex radios. For example, an access point (AP), in response to receiving a request to send (RTS) from a first station (STA), may transmit a full-duplex clear to send (FD CTS) to the first STA and a full-duplex request to send (FD RTS) to a second STA. In response to transmitting the FD RTS to the second STA, the AP may receive a clear to send (CTS) from the second STA. The AP may transmit, to both the first STA and the second STA, a FD trigger frame that includes scheduling information to enables FD communication with the first STA for uplink (UL) data and the second STA for downlink (DL) data at a same time. The scheduling information may include timing information and channel information for the FD communication.
